Introduction: China as the World's Factory Floor

Because China has essentially become, as The New York Times explains, "the world's factory floor" — producing electronics, clothing, and many other goods for America and other nations as part of its globalization strategy — it has generated huge emissions of pollutants in the process. Those pollutants include sulfur dioxide and nitrogen oxides, and the burning of fossil fuels in Beijing and other major Chinese cities contributes carbon dioxide to the problem of global climate change. This paper examines the problems facing China with respect to air pollution, which results from its massive manufacturing and electrical generating plants.

The Severity of Air Pollution in Chinese Cities

An article in The Guardian claims that air pollution in China's cities is "so bad" it actually resembles a "nuclear winter" (Kaiman, 2014). A nuclear winter — the atmospheric condition following an atomic detonation — seriously slows photosynthesis in plants, putting a country's food supply in jeopardy. In Beijing and across "broad swaths of six provinces" during February 2014, a very dense, pea-soup smog was serious enough to penetrate deep into people's lungs and actually enter the bloodstreams of citizens (Kaiman, p. 1). The smog originated mainly from the coal-fired plants that power much of China's economy.

The concentration of PM 2.5 particles in Beijing actually hit 505 micrograms per cubic meter (Kaiman, p. 1). The World Health Organization's guidelines call for air pollution levels to be no more than 25 micrograms per cubic meter; anything above that threshold is considered unsafe.
